EVALUATION CRITERIA: 52.212-2 -- Evaluation -- Commercial Items applies to this acquisition. The specific evaluation criteria in 52.212-2 paragraph (a) are as follows: Evaluation of offerors will be based on price, past performance and technical acceptability. The contractor must provide no more than three contracts, of the same scope, from the past 3 years as of the date of this amendment in order to assist in the evaluation of past performance. Each contract provided shall include the contract number, customer organization, and current point of contact with telephone and email. The government may use other data as needed to help assess past performance (PPIRS, government contacts, etc). An offeror is technically acceptable if there are no exceptions to the Statement of Work. The Government will evaluate price by adding total price for the option to the total price for the basic requirement. Award will be made to the offer who represents the best value to the Government in terms of technical acceptability, past performance and price. The Government reserves the right to award without discussions. The Government reserves the right to award to other than the lowest priced offeror if deemed in the Governemnt's best interest.
